Henry Mosse and the Wormhole Conspiracy
here is a game i ve never heard of before its release few days ago, and now that i ve played around 2 hours i am really enjoying it.
it’s theme and story is a bit childish, but that cant be a problem, really.
it have gotten many nice things so right:
-you can play the game whether with Keyboard or Mouse or a controller.
-you can set the keys to your liking, which a thing a been wishing for for a long time.
-it features only auto-save, but for the first time the game saves every single moment you leave the room or the location you are at.
-after the played intro, the game opens up with many rooms you can visit, which is something most games lacks of recently.
-art work is simple but beautiful, and in high resolution, even with game design liking to zoom in at some points the quality never changes.
cant give it a rating yet, and tho i hear it has timed puzzles you can skip, i am sure with many things the designers have gotten right it shouldn’t be bothering me.
